Summary
TLDRIn this enthusiastic review, the speaker discusses the 2019 film *1917*, a gripping World War I drama. The film is praised for its immersive, continuous-shot technique, which creates the illusion of a single unbroken take. The story follows two British soldiers tasked with delivering a critical message across enemy lines. With stunning cinematography, a haunting score, and minimal character depth to keep the focus on the mission, *1917* is a thrilling ride. The speaker highlights its Oscar potential, noting strong competition with *Joker*. Ultimately, the reviewer sees *1917* as a masterpiece, deserving of its accolades.
Takeaways
- 😀 The film '1917' is a war drama set during World War I, with a storyline about two soldiers sent on a dangerous mission to save their comrades from an ambush.
- 😀 One of the film's standout features is the illusion that it was shot in a single continuous take, using a technique called 'one-shot.'
- 😀 The camera work in '1917' is highly immersive, making viewers feel as though they are walking alongside the soldiers through the war-torn landscape.
- 😀 The movie was meticulously choreographed, with actors and the crew rehearsing for five months to perfect the complex movements and camera work.
- 😀 The film's design is rich in details, with realistic sets, costumes, and extras, avoiding the distraction of poorly cast background actors.
- 😀 The film uses cold lighting throughout, contributing to the somber, melancholic tone and enhancing the emotional experience.
- 😀 The movie fluctuates between intense action and introspective moments, keeping the audience engaged through a rollercoaster of emotions.
- 😀 The film's soundtrack is a major highlight, with intense music during action scenes adding to the drama and suspense.
- 😀 Benedict Cumberbatch makes a brief but surprising appearance in the film, adding star power to the cast.
- 😀 Despite criticism that the characters lack depth, the script focuses on the urgency of the mission rather than exploring personal backstories, fitting the context of war.
- 😀 '1917' has already garnered numerous accolades, including Golden Globe wins and several Oscar nominations, positioning it as a strong contender in the 2020 awards season.
Q & A
What is the main plot of the movie 1917?
-The film revolves around two British soldiers during World War I who are tasked with delivering an urgent message to prevent an ambush, crossing enemy lines in the process.
How is the storytelling technique of 1917 unique?
-The movie uses a technique called 'continuous shot,' creating the illusion that the entire film was shot in one uninterrupted take, making it feel as though the audience is following the characters closely throughout their journey.
What role does George Mackay play in 1917, and what was his contribution to the film's execution?
-George Mackay plays one of the two main soldiers. The entire cast and crew rehearsed for five months, with Mackay contributing to the film's choreography, which involved complex camera movements and the construction of realistic sets.
What makes the cinematography in 1917 stand out?
-The cinematography in 1917 is exceptional due to its continuous shot style and attention to detail, allowing the audience to feel like they're part of the action. The lighting and camera movements enhance the immersive experience.
What is the impact of the film's soundtrack?
-The soundtrack intensifies the emotional experience, particularly during the more intense scenes. It complements the pacing and emotional highs and lows, adding to the overall immersive nature of the film.
How does the film handle character development and backstories?
-Character development in 1917 is minimal, as the focus is on the soldiers' mission and survival. The film doesn't delve deeply into their personal lives, reflecting the nature of soldiers during wartime, where personal stories take a backseat to duty.
